The Defense Logistics Agency awarded a single-line-item delivery order to HUDSON TECHNOLOGIES COMPANY, identified by CAGE code 7DSQ0, for one compressed breathing air cylinder NSN 8120015899127 at a total contract price of $3,137.41, with an award date of July 14, 2026. The order is placed under the existing base contract SPE4A616D0226 and delivered to the USS PREBLE (DDG 88) at FPO AP 96675-9600, with a required delivery date of July 23, 2026. The item is classified as a commercial product and awarded under simplified acquisition procedures; the contracting officer’s representative is Marie Harrison, and the administering office is DLA Aviation in Richmond, Virginia. Payment will be processed via Wide Area Workflow using the DoD appropriation code 97X4930 5CBX 001 2624 S33189 to the Defense Finance and Accounting Service in Columbus, Ohio. The contract requires compliance with DLAD PROC NOTE C19/C20 for shipping and handling of compressed gas cylinders, and all packages must be marked with specified identifiers including the contract number, delivery order number, transportation control number R229966190W062, NSN, part numbers, and DLA vendor code. The contractor is certified as a Small Disadvantaged Business and a Women-Owned Small Business and is subject to Defense Priorities and Allocations System requirements per 15 CFR 700. Inspection and acceptance occur at the delivery point by the government representative, based solely on conformance to the contract terms without reference to external military standards.
